Zimbabwean vs Immigrants from Hong Kong Child Poverty Among Girls Under 16 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 69,044,520 people shows a poor negative correlation between the proportion of Zimbabweans and poverty level among girls under the age of 16 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.153 and weighted average of 14.4%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 250,205,190 people shows a weak negative corre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Hong Kong and poverty level among girls under the age of 16 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.225 and weighted average of 12.3%, a difference of 16.6%.
